Water treatment involves complex physical, chemical, and biological processes. Instrumentation enables:
Instrument Type | Function | Application Example |
---|---|---|
pH & ORP Sensors | Monitor acidity and oxidation levels | Coagulation, disinfection, neutralization |
Turbidity Meters | Measure water clarity | Filtration performance, effluent quality |
Flow Meters | Track water movement | Inlet/outlet control, leak detection |
Conductivity Sensors | Assess ion concentration | Salinity control, reverse osmosis systems |
Dissolved Oxygen Meters | Monitor oxygen levels | Aeration tanks, biological treatment |
Chlorine Analyzers | Measure disinfectant levels | Drinking water safety, residual control |
